Riot Games Says It ‘Would Not and Cannot’ Use Vanguard Anti-Cheat to Brick PCs After Rumors Spread

Riot Games has stepped in to squash rumors that it is using its Vanguard anti-cheat to "brick" the PCs of players who get caught cheating in its games.
